    Machu pichu is quite spectacular and set in an equally spectacular natural setting. However the queues for the train, the bus going up, the entry, the toilets, the cafe, and the 800 metre queue for the bus back, together with the precipitous stairs and the congested trails through the site, greatly diminished the enjoyment of the experience . Waiting times amounted to several hours, often in the sun. And this was with pre-purchased tickets. Weigh up a visit carefully. We enjoyed our stay at Ollantaytambo much more - a nice little rural town with fabulous archeology and Peruvian culture

    Machu Picchu was completely abandoned for nearly 400 years. There are no know written records of who built it, what it was used for or the part it played in Inca history. The guides are totally speculative. They have good stories..... but completely from their imagination. Do your homework and prepare for the visit.
